LineIn, Visualisation and Logos
 
Hi, I'm trying to set up a music jukebox using winamp and have got stuck on a few issues....

Firstly, most of my music is stored on the PC, so winamp plays from there. Sometimes I want to listen to a CD. Is it possible for winamp to 'monitor' the line input and pause or mute whatever its playing whilst the cd plays and then return to normal after the cd ends?

Secondly, some of my tracks are audio and others contain the video as well. I can play videos full screen on my second display thanks to your previous help, but when winamp picks an audio only track, I would like it to automatically switch to visualisation on the second display and revert to video when the next video track plays.

Finally, I have set up a logo in the corner of the screen using ffdshow. I would like the logo to stay in the top left hand corner of the screen rather than 'follow' the picture. A 4:3 ratio picture has black virtical bars left/right on my widescreen tv the logo will then be in the top left of the picture (to the right of the bar). I would like it to be in the corner of the screen (over the black bar).

Is any of the above possible?
